Mahatma Ghandi tribute

Follow in Biden’s footsteps and visit Geneva, Europe’s peace making capital

Follow in Biden’s footsteps and visit Geneva, Europe’s peace making capital

GENEVA, 2021-Jun-10 — /Travel PR News/ — As Joe Biden concludes his first international trip with a visit to Geneva this…

3 years ago